I was thinking about the selection of AIs the other day, and came to the conclusion that my favourite AI to have on the map, by far, is Shaka (given that he is more than 10 hexes from my cap).

Even on a hard map, if I find Shaka I start to relax, thinking that chances of winning have just imroved.

He's aggressive, sure, but he's also very predictable. You can usually buy a DoW for a penny, eliminating the threat of two AIs marching on you. The DCLs # 4 and #10 are good examples. Furthermore, since he is fighting everyone else and you are the only one talking to him, the cost of future DoWs will often be low. He is less likely to turn on you suddenly than the Aztecs or other warmongerers. Finally, if he munches up other civs completely, great! That removes potential rivals, and Shaka is rubbish at bpt and culture:)
